Publisher's summary

Frank DiMatteo was born into a family of mob hit men. His father and godfather were shooters and bodyguards for infamous Mafia legends, the Gallo brothers. His uncle was a capo in the Genovese crime family and bodyguard to Frank Costello. Needless to say, DiMatteo saw and heard things that a boy shouldn't see or hear.

He knew everybody in the neighborhood. And they knew him...and his family. And does he have some wild stories to tell....

From the old-school Mafia dons and infamous "five families" who called all the shots to the new-breed "independents" of the ballsy Gallo gang who didn't answer to nobody, DiMatteo pulls no punches in describing what it's really like growing up in the mob. Getting his cheeks pinched by Crazy Joe Gallo until tears came down his face. Dropping out of school and hanging gangster-style with the boys on President Street. Watching the Gallos wage an all-out war against wise guys with more power, more money, more guns. And finally revealing the shocking deathbed confessions that will blow the lid off the sordid deeds, stunning betrayals, and all-too-secret history of the American Mafia.

Amazing book

I don't know what some of the other reviews are talking about. This book was solid and in-depth. I guess if this was the first Mob book you ever listened to, then you would feel lost. But this kind of book is not one you would pick for book 1 of your journey. If your not from that area, a portion, esp at the beginning, is going to be meaningless. But that is just a few pages. You never know what is true and not true with these books. I emagine it is a bit of both. But this is one of the best mafia genre books I have read or listened to, and I have gone through hundreds. The lord high RC Bray is his usual genius and did a better job with the names and words then most of the voice actors I have listened to in these types of books.
